I have a dumb phone because I couldn't find a smart phone as small as my dumb phone. I need my cell phone to be as small and flat as possible as I hate carrying any heavy bulgy items in my jeans pockets.

No camera. It's lighter that way.
Also I strongly believe in specialization and exclusiveness in that matter, I have my 80gb iPod for my music, I don't think if music is important enough to a person on the move that it's enough to have a device that also works as a phone, a device which would have multiple tasks and would always risk battery running out due to that. GPS device for the car and a PSP are also items that I don't want to be part of my phone, another reason is that I have a phobia of having all my accessories bundled in one device which failure/lost/damage would cause multiple inconveniences at once.

Smart phone, can afford it.

E-mail on my phone has been the single greatest upgrade to my life in the past 5 years since so much of my work involves communication and document swapping.  Internet and games are just gravy on top.

It also doesn't hurt that I get 25% off as long as I stick with my current provider from a job I haven't worked at in over 9 years, so I pay less than $60 a month for voice and unlimited data as long as I don't get too many texts because I'm too cheap for a texting plan.  With email on my phone, I really have no need for a texting plan either.  Just because I have money doesn't mean I'm going to just give it to Verizon.

Ironically, I use my smart phone as a phone far less than I use it for everything else.
